Xi'an Aerospace Intelligent Achieves Milestone in Closed-Loop Melt Pool Monitoring for Metal AM

Originally reported by 南极熊

Xi'an Aerospace Intelligent has achieved a significant milestone in closed-loop melt pool monitoring for metal additive manufacturing. By integrating high-speed coaxial sensors with real-time feedback algorithms, the system can adjust laser power at frequencies exceeding 10,000 Hz. This breakthrough directly addresses thermal instability in large-scale DED processes, potentially reducing internal defects by up to 80 percent. This shift from passive observation to active process correction is a critical step toward the autonomous certification of flight-critical aerospace components. 🚀🛠️ #AdditiveManufacturing #Aerospace #SmartManufacturing #3DPrinting
